The problem with that sentiment is that players (and agents) are short sighted and want constant exposure. If what you're saying was a concrete strategy, we'd see players move or stay to club despite not playing in the Champions League. That era died some 15 years ago. Now, you're a forgotten club if you do not play in the Champions League for a season, let alone for 5+ in a row. And a player won't sign for you if you do not guarantee him continental football when your club is participating in it.

Malcom was willing to come because he'd be part of our CL campaign as well, not because he simply wanted to play for Inter, play in the Serie A and live in Milano.

For example, it made too much sense to go for Alexis Sanchez last season. But without CL football it was impossible. Let alone the FFP crap.

From all six players we bought so far only two: Nainggolan and Vrsaljko were being bought with expectations of playing in the CL. De Vrij and Asamoah were wrapped before we even qualified so playing in that tournament wasn't what made them sign with us - it was the project (salaries), Martinez is in the same bracket plus he and Politano can't demand that exposure. So okay, yeah, buy some proper players that would demand CL football and exclude some other players if that's the deal, but for christ sake - build a competitive team not for the next six months, but for the next couple of seasons. We aren't winning the Champions League this year anyway, on the other hand if we can snatch a Coppa or be Scudetto contenders that is much more exciting and realistic.
